As a Venture Studio, Nogle develops multiple ventures simultaneously – focusing on building innovative technology solutions and turning them into sustainable businesses.
Nogle Ventures is an early stage technology venture capital fund. As the investment arm of Nogle, we provide seed money to turn ideas into successful products and services. We invest in founders at the earliest stages of a startup’s life, and partner up to give hands-on advice on product development, market insights and focused execution.
